WebThe thoracolumbar spine is the anatomical frontier where the thoracic spinal region meets the lumbar spinal region. This is a place of transition, since the middle back is primary designed for support and protection, while the lumbar spine is designed for incredible flexibility and a diverse range of motion. WebRadiculopathy is caused by a pinched nerve in your spine. More specifically, it happens when one of your nerve roots (where your nerves join your spinal column) is compressed or irritated. You might see it referred to as radiculitis. Radiculopathy will cause the area around your pinched nerve to feel painful, numb or tingly.
